Cowboy Style Eggs Benedict
Cowboy Style Eggs Benedict is more assembly instructions than a recipe. The components to the dish are linked above in the text. This dish is nothing short of delicious! Buttermilk biscuits, crispy sausage, jalapeno sawmill gravy and runny egg all ads up to an amazing breakfast...and all gluten free!

Ingredients
- 1 batch of My Favorite Gluten Free Buttermilk Biscuits
- 6 Sausage Patties, cooked & crispy
- 1 pan of Jalapeno Sausage Sawmill Gravy
- 6 eggs, sunny side up or fried over medium
Directions
- Step 1 Prepare biscuits dough and get them in the oven. While biscuits are baking, cook the sausage patties. Set sausage aside on a paper towel line plate.
- Step 2 Remove biscuits from oven. In the same pan as you made the sausage patties, prepare the jalapeno sausage gravy. While gravy is simmering, go ahead and fry (or scramble) your eggs.
- Step 3 To assemble: Split biscuit in half, spoon gravy over one half of the biscuit, top with sausage and an egg…easy peasy!!
- Step 4 Serve immediately with fruit or potatoes!
